Competitive transplantation is a valuable technique in experimental biology, although its use in mammary gland biology has been limited to mouse models. We aim to implement this technique in rats, an alternative model relevant to the human breast. Mammary cells were obtained from wild-type or transgenic rats expressing green or red fluorescent protein and transplanted into the cleared fat pads of recipients. Tissue clearing was implemented for the rat mammary gland to evaluate fluorescent proteins by confocal imaging. Transgenic rats were used as recipients because wild-type recipients rejected transgenic cells. A competitive assay between radiation-exposed and nonexposed cells expressing different fluorescence revealed no effect of high-dose radiation on the repopulating ability. A polyclonal nature was identified in adenomas developing in recipients that received a mixture of fluorescent and nonfluorescent cells and were exposed to carcinogens. Thus, we developed a method to track multiple cell lineages in the rat mammary gland. |
